Nationwide Transport Plans La Grange, Missouri, Headquarters
07/25/2024
The investment will include the conversion of an existing 4,800-square-foot building into the company’s headquarters and operations center.
“Being raised in La Grange and having lived here for 38 years, I feel honored to have the opportunity to reinvest in Lewis County through the creation of Nationwide Transport,” said Andrew Eisenbeiss, Owner of Nationwide Transport. “We look forward to future growth and expansion opportunities that will allow us to continue investing in the surrounding communities for years to come.”
To support the project Nationwide Transport will benefit from the Missouri Works program, a tool that helps companies expand and retain workers by providing access to capital through withholdings or tax credits for job creation.
“It’s always exciting to see a big project impact a small community through investment and job creation, especially when the investment is over $5 million,“ noted Michelle Hataway, Director of the Department of Economic Development. “Nationwide Transport is changing the game in La Grange, and helping Missourians prosper.”
“I am so glad that the Lewis County Industrial Development Authority was able to, along with the Missouri Department of Economic Development, find programs that helped Nationwide Transport,” added Ralph Martin, Executive Director of the Lewis County Industrial Development Authority. “I look forward to seeing Nationwide Transport grow and prosper in the coming years and to watch Lewis County reap the benefits of the company’s decision to start its business here.”
